Paul Chote aed6098eaa Change default support dir location on Windows and Linux:
Windows now prefers the ApplicationData directory
Linux now prefers XDG_CONFIG_HOME

Fall back to the previous directory to avoid data loss or duplication.

/// <summary>
/// Directory containing user-specific support files (settings, maps, replays, game data, etc).
/// The directory will automatically be created if it does not exist when this is queried.
/// </summary>
public static string SupportDir { get { return supportDir.Value; } }
static Lazy<string> supportDir = Exts.Lazy(GetSupportDir);
static string supportDirOverride;
/// <summary>
/// Specify a custom support directory that already exists on the filesystem.
/// MUST be called before Platform.SupportDir is first accessed.
/// </summary>
public static void OverrideSupportDir(string path)
{
if (!Directory.Exists(path))
throw new DirectoryNotFoundException(path);
if (!path.EndsWith(Path.DirectorySeparatorChar.ToString(), StringComparison.Ordinal) &&
!path.EndsWith(Path.AltDirectorySeparatorChar.ToString(), StringComparison.Ordinal))
path += Path.DirectorySeparatorChar;
supportDirOverride = path;
}
static string GetSupportDir()
{
// Use the custom override if it has been defined
if (supportDirOverride != null)
return supportDirOverride;
// Use a local directory in the game root if it exists (shared with the system support dir)
var localSupportDir = Path.Combine(GameDir, "Support");
if (Directory.Exists(localSupportDir))
return localSupportDir + Path.DirectorySeparatorChar;
// The preferred support dir location for Windows and Linux was changed in mid 2019 to match modern platform conventions
string preferredSupportDir;
string fallbackSupportDir;
switch (CurrentPlatform)
{
case PlatformType.Windows:
{
preferredSupportDir = Path.Combine(Environment.GetFolderPath(Environment.SpecialFolder.ApplicationData), "OpenRA");
fallbackSupportDir = Path.Combine(Environment.GetFolderPath(Environment.SpecialFolder.Personal), "OpenRA");
break;
}
case PlatformType.OSX:
{
preferredSupportDir = fallbackSupportDir = Path.Combine(
Environment.GetFolderPath(Environment.SpecialFolder.Personal),
"Library", "Application Support", "OpenRA");
break;
}
case PlatformType.Linux:
{
fallbackSupportDir = Path.Combine(Environment.GetFolderPath(Environment.SpecialFolder.Personal), ".openra");
var xdgConfigHome = Environment.GetEnvironmentVariable("XDG_CONFIG_HOME");
if (string.IsNullOrEmpty(xdgConfigHome))
xdgConfigHome = Path.Combine(Environment.GetFolderPath(Environment.SpecialFolder.Personal), ".config");
preferredSupportDir = Path.Combine(xdgConfigHome, "openra");
break;
}
default:
{
preferredSupportDir = fallbackSupportDir = Path.Combine(Environment.GetFolderPath(Environment.SpecialFolder.Personal), ".openra");
break;
}
}
// Use the fallback directory if it exists and the preferred one does not
if (!Directory.Exists(preferredSupportDir) && Directory.Exists(fallbackSupportDir))
return fallbackSupportDir + Path.DirectorySeparatorChar;
return preferredSupportDir + Path.DirectorySeparatorChar;
}
